Bluegreen Wilderness Club at Big Cedar® is only a portion of a total property
— Big Cedar® — the vision of Bass Pro Shops® founder John Morris. Since 1988,
this elegant, rustic, all-season resort has been welcoming sportsmen,
celebrities and thousands of people who love the Ozarks and classic
accommodations in the wilderness.
Just a few years ago, Bluegreen was selected to create
Bluegreen
Wilderness Club at Big Cedar® on a portion of the resort's 800 breathtaking
acres. And for the past few years, Bluegreen owners have embraced what

On the Lake

Whichever is your pleasure, it's time to hit the lake or the
green. The bass are plentiful in the depths of the 43,000-
acre
Table Rock Lake. You can rent a boat, buy a one-day
fishing permit or a license, rent a rod and head out;
or take advantage of the professional fishing guide service
that includes a boat, guide, fuel and oil, and fishing
equipment. As the pros on the lake like to remind you,
"fishing is fun; catching is better."
Other water-borne pastimes include party barging or waterskiing with
boat rentals plus wakeboards, skis, tubes and kneeboards available at the
Bent Hook Marina. Canoes and paddleboats are complimentary.
For the ultimate water experience, book a ride on the Goin' Jessi — a
replica of a wooden Chris-Craft from the 1930s. The boat was named for
Jessi Jennings, country singer Waylon Jenning's wife.
In the Saddle
Cedar Mountain Stables accommodates everyone. Pony rides for kids 10 and
under, horseback rides through the woods, and carriage rides around the
grounds mean that everyone from great-grandma on down can enjoy the
scenery, cowboy-style. Saddle horses are smart and all trail rides are
accompanied by seasoned horsemen (and women) who will ensure a safe
adventure. Campfire wagon tours beneath the stars are available, too. These
conclude with an iced sarsaparilla on warm evenings or a cup of hot
chocolate on cold ones. Marshmallows roasted over the campfire and
cowboy songs add up to an evening you'll always remember.
